But leadership is not something you learn by yourself; it develops when knowledge, experience, and ideas are exchanged. That's why the VHMA (Veterinary Hospital Managers Association) 2025 Annual Meeting and Conference has become a highly anticipated event.
September 4-6, 2025, veterinary managers and leaders will gather at the Hyatt Regency New Orleans for three days of innovation, collaboration, and inspiration. The theme, "Rhythms of Excellence: Strategies for Veterinary Hospital Success," implies harmony required in today's veterinary practice.

Gum Scissors LaGrange 11.5cm Curved SuperCut
Gum Scissors LaGrange 11.5cm Curved SuperCut used to trim and cut tissues or sutures. Fine serration aids in preventing tissue slippage without the exertion of force. The curved shanks of this scissor offer easy access to tissues and hard-to-reach areas. Moreover, the black finger ring handles of these scissors facilitate easy identification during various surgical procedures.
GLux Luxating Tip 4mm 4 1/2" Gun Metal Extra Small
The GLux Luxating Elevator features a 4mm tip for controlled luxation. This Luxating tip is engineered for minor animal dental extractions. The gun metal color coating enhances instrument differentiation, while the ergonomic handle provides a firm, non-slip grip, reducing fatigue and improving precision.
GerMedUSA Periosteal Elevator 9B - 2.5mm Tip Single-Ended Mini Handle
The GerMedUSA Periosteal Elevator 9B (MPF2) features a single-ended sharp blade, ideal for precise tissue elevation during veterinary surgeries. Its mini handle provides excellent control, preventing hand backstabbing during the procedure. It is made from quality German stainless steel.
Columbia Curette 13-14 Fine Double Ended
Columbia Curette 13-14 Fine Double-Ended is a periodontal instrument helpful in small animal dental procedures. It is ideal for removing moderate to heavy calculus material from the supragingival and subgingival surfaces of animals’ teeth.
Probe Color Coded EXP23/UNC15
Probe Color Coded EXP23/UNC15 is used to determine complex tissue defects on dental surfaces. It also helps veterinary dentists measure the level of tooth decay on the enamel surface. Probe color-coded has stainless steel construction that makes it sterilizable and reliable for long-term use.
